Why These Are the Top BMW Repair Auto Repair Shops in Pickerington

** The BMW repair market for Pickerington residents is effectively an extension of the robust Columbus metro market. The quality of specialized service available is very high, featuring a mix of elite independent shops and dealership-alternative specialists. **Competition Level:** High. Residents have access to numerous options, from the local dealership (BMW of Columbus) to several highly-rated independents. This competition benefits consumers through competitive pricing and a need for high service quality. **Average Quality:** The top-tier specialists, like those listed, offer quality that often exceeds that of a standard dealership, particularly for older models and performance-oriented work. They attract technicians with a genuine passion for the brand.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is premium but varies. Independent specialists like German Auto Group typically operate at 20-30% lower labor rates than the dealership. Specialists like ECS Tuning and MAG, who cater to a high-end and performance clientele, command rates closer to dealership levels, justified by their specialized tools, parts access, and expertise. A typical independent shop rate in this market ranges from **$140 - $190 per hour**.

What are the most common BMW repair issues you see in Pickerington, and are any related to our local climate or roads?

Common issues for BMWs in our area include oil leaks from valve cover and oil filter housing gaskets, as well as cooling system failures. The temperature fluctuations and road salt used on Pickerington and I-70 corridor roads during winter can accelerate corrosion and rubber component degradation, making these repairs more frequent.

How do repair costs at a local independent BMW specialist in Pickerington compare to the dealership?

Reputable independent BMW shops in Pickerington typically offer significant savings, often 30-50% less than dealership labor rates, while using the same quality OEM or better parts. This allows you to maintain your BMW's performance and value without the premium dealership price tag.

When should I seek service from a BMW-specific repair shop versus a general mechanic in the Pickerington area?

For complex systems like BMW's N54/N55 turbochargers, advanced electronics (iDrive), or transmission software, a specialist with BMW-specific diagnostic tools is essential. For basic maintenance like brakes or tires, a trusted general mechanic may suffice, but for engine management or drivetrain issues, a specialist on Hill Road North or elsewhere in Pickerington is recommended.

What should I look for to identify a quality, trustworthy BMW repair shop in Pickerington?

Look for shops that are either BMW-specific or European-focused, with technicians holding BMW-specific certifications (like BMW STEP). Check for positive online reviews mentioning long-term reliability of repairs and transparency, which are key indicators of a trustworthy local business serving the Pickerington community.
